Understanding Fuel Efficiency

Fuel efficiency refers to the distance a car can travel on a given amount of fuel.

It is measured in miles per gallon (MPG) or kilometers per liter (KMPL).

A higher fuel efficiency means the car consumes less fuel and provides more mileage.

Benefits of Fuel Efficiency

Cost Savings: Fuel-efficient cars help you save money on fuel expenses in the long run.

Environmental Impact: Reduced fuel consumption leads to lower carbon emissions, contributing to a cleaner environment.

Energy Security: Dependence on fossil fuels can be reduced by choosing fuel-efficient vehicles.

Resale Value: Fuel-efficient cars often have higher resale value due to their desirability and lower operating costs.

Comparison between Mahindra and Top Competitors

Compact SUV Segment: The Mahindra XUV300 offers a fuel efficiency of up to 20 KMPL, which is competitive with the Hyundai Venue, a popular competitor with a fuel efficiency of up to 23.7 KMPL. Both models provide good fuel efficiency for their respective segments.

SUV Segment: The Mahindra Thar, known for its ruggedness and off-road capabilities, offers a fuel efficiency of around 15 KMPL. It competes with the Kia Seltos, which provides a slightly higher fuel efficiency of up to 20.8 KMPL. However, it's important to note that Thar's performance focuses more on off-road capabilities than fuel efficiency.

Hatchback Segment: The Mahindra KUV100 NXT boasts an impressive fuel efficiency of up to 25.32 KMPL, surpassing the fuel efficiency of the Maruti Swift, which is around 23.2 KMPL. This makes the KUV100 NXT a fuel-efficient option in the hatchback segment.

Sedan Segment: The Mahindra Verito offers fuel efficiency of up to 21.03 KMPL, competing with the Honda Amaze, which provides approximately 24.7 KMPL. While the Amaze offers higher fuel efficiency, the Verito still offers decent mileage for a sedan.

Electric Vehicle Segment: The Mahindra eKUV100 is an electric vehicle that offers zero

emissions and does not consume traditional fuel. In comparison, the Tata Nexon EV provides a range of up to 312 kilometers on a full charge. This indicates that the Nexon EV offers a significantly longer range compared to the eKUV100.

In general, Mahindra vehicles offer competitive fuel efficiency in their respective segments. However, it's essential to consider other factors such as features, performance, pricing, and personal preferences when making a purchasing decision. The data presented here serves as a reference point for comparing fuel efficiency but should be complemented by additional research and test drives to make an informed choice.
